How does the local climate affect HVAC service near me?

The peak summer temperature here averages around 90°F, and that puts a real demand on your cooling system. Proper sizing is crucial — get it wrong and you're either running an undersized unit that can't keep up or an oversized one that short-cycles and wastes energy.

When does HVAC repair versus replacement make more sense in Niagara Falls?

Repair makes sense when it's an isolated fault on a system that's under about 10 years old. Replacement becomes the better call when you're running phased-out R-410A and need a major component replaced, the compressor's failed, or efficiency has dropped well below current SEER2 minimums.
